You will need to work with a tax professional to analyze your current tax situation (income, deductions, activities, etc.) as well as projected income from the fix and flip business.The benefits have to outweigh the costs (payroll costs, additional tax returns, more stringent reporting and compliance requirements, etc.).One important note - an S Corp is not an entity; it is a tax election.
